ARGOs are engineered and built in New Hamburg, Ontario by Ontario Drive and Gear (ODG). ODG has been producing the ARGO line of vehicles for 40 years. Figuratively speaking, while most ATV design engineers have to keep one foot on the trail and one foot off of the trail the ARGOs designers jumped off of the trail with both feet as far as they could. Then they kept on going with the design even across water and muskeg. With satisfied customers in challenging conditions all over the world, they have gained plenty of experience at designing a reliable transportation system. A 674cc, 26 Horsepower Kohler V-Twin 4-stroke carbureted engine powered the Avenger I tested. They have also recently released an EFI version that delivers 32 horsepower. The Avenger has a belt-driven CVT transmission delivering power through a gearbox with low and high gear.
The most obvious factor that makes the ARGO special is their amphibious design. ARGOs do not have a body, they have a hull. The entire drivetrain is enclosed within the bottom of the hull with the engine in front. Multiple, chain-driven output shafts (one for each of the 8 wheels) pass through bearing carriers that are sealed to the hull. Within each bearing carrier is a greasablebearing and a double seal on the outside to keep moisture out. The drivetrain is located very low in the hull, making for great stability.For water crossings, the Avenger is rated to safely float 750 Lbs including the driver. As with all of ARGO’s models, the Avenger’s 8 wheels all drive continuously. The ARGO’s drive wheels working in unison also serve as a propeller in water and a 9.9 horsepower outboard can be added to the back as an accessory.
Fit and finish on the Avenger is good. While I did not measure fuel consumption, it never struck me as being excessive and the fuel tank seems sufficient at just less than 8 gallons. The dashboard has an hourmeter, voltmeter and engine temperature gauges as
standard instrumentation. A single lever on the handlebar activates hydraulic disk brakes and there is a twist-grip throttle. The Avenger has handlebar-controlled skid steering. The model I drove was equipped with ODG’s rubber track kit. I measured the Avengers ground clearance to the lowest part of the hull at 12.25”. In years past ground clearance was a complaint from some ARGO owners but the Avengers is competitive with any stock ATV made. Taking the tracks off removes about 1” of clearance. The unit I drove was also equipped with an accessory soft-top cab (which I left down) and their accessory 3,000 Lb. Superwinch X2. The winch is pinned in place and can be quickly removed and attached to the fore or aft end of the vehicle as needed.

Driving the Avenger is confidence inspiring. There is no question from the moment you twist the throttle that the burly ARGO can dominate nearly any terrain. Driving through brush and mud was effortless. On ice the wide track profile and flotation capability instill a feeling of security. The drivetrain is geared very low and the pulling power is impressive. While it’s possible to get any vehicle stuck, with the ARGO this would usually be the result of an improper driving technique rather than the vehicle itself. With the track kit on, the Avenger is nearly unstoppable.
The ARGO relentlessly churned through any territory I took it to. The suspension, or lack thereof, is still sufficient for the speeds it travels. The weight distribution felt very stable in both off-camber and hill climbing situations. The thrill of an ARGO is in conquering rugged country, not going fast. The ARGO’s steering and maneuvering shines most in the worst possible terrain. A transformation in your enjoyment of the ride occurs when you enter, say, hummock-dotted lowlands. Where a 4-wheeled vehicle’s steering would be severely restricted and the chassis would be getting high-centered, the Avenger floats over this terrain because of it’s long, multiple wheelbase. By my own calculations of Gross Vehicle Weight (about 1,500 Lbs.) divided by track area (92”track contact length x 18” wide x 2 tracks), the pressure on the ground is a meager 1/2 pounds per square inch. ODG says that with tires alone the psi on the ground is only 2.1. When crossing mud-bottomed creeks the multiple wheels and high ground clearance allow it to travel without dragging or bottoming out in the silt. In nasty terrain types like these, the ARGO’s maneuvering feels—dare I say it—almost nimble. Having experienced being stuck over and over while trying to cross a floating bog, it is very enjoyable to drive over them with the ease that the Avenger does. A reality check here—the ARGO is chiefly made for crossing terrain without trails. A rider should not expect to get much fun out of it on trails or roads—unless you are using it’s substantial hauling capability which we will discuss later.
The smooth bottomed hull makes it easier to slide over obstacles and the Kohler engine delivers very predictable, linear power. I found steering effort to be minimal because the driver is not physically turning the wheels, you are just actuating one of 2 brakes. When the handlebar is turned, the brake disk on the side you are turning towards is activated and stops the wheels on that side. The wheels on the opposite side move ahead and turn the vehicle towards the side that is being stopped. The end result, at least with tracks, is a steering technique that can only be described as a gentle “coaxing”. Since the brakes are constantly in use when steering, an electric cooling fan blows on the brake disks to keep them cool and to prevent brake fade. The brake discs are also slotted for extra heat dissipation.
There is a cavernous cargo compartment in the back of the Avenger. I measured the cargo hold at 31” wide x 45” long and 22” deep. Bench seats are on opposite sides of the storage area. Depending on the terrain being crossed, you could carry as many as 6 people plus gear wherever you wanted to go. If crossing deep water the weight would have to be diminished to be under the 750 Lb. stability limit.
Many outfitters have at least one ARGO. Marc LePine of Pine Cone Adventures in Manitoba uses his year-round for everything from bear hunting to ice fishing. He says “My ARGO lets me cross early-season ice with confidence to get bear-bait containers in place. The ARGO also helps me during my moose-guiding season to get into small lakes where we call for moose. When I need to use the ARGO, I am very glad I’ve got it, because nothing else would work in its place.”
The ARGO would work very well for a landowner who wants to have access to any point on his land, any time of year. Everything from hauling out building materials for hunting stands to duck hunting could be readily done with it. In certain states you may have legal issues with utilizing its ability to traverse wetlands. Many of these regulations should not apply to the ARGO based upon my experience. An ARGO with or without tracks puts less pressure on the ground than a human walking, and its low gearing nearly eliminates the possibility of “roosting” rooted vegetation into the air. These factors, plus the high ground clearance make for very low environmental impact.
If you plan to use an Avenger with tracks, I recommend you plan to have a trailer to haul it as well. An Avenger with tracks will not fit within the walls of a pickup box. ARGO says that an all of their models with tires alone will fit inside a full-size box. Some versions require the tailgate to be down.
